Replacing a faulty fuel injector requires depressurizing the fuel system, removing the intake plenum or fuel rail depending on the engine layout, and installing the new component with fresh o-rings lubricated in clean engine oil. Executing this procedure correctly restores optimal fuel spray patterns, eliminates misfires, and prevents dangerous high-pressure fuel leaks.


Pre-Operation and Equipment Checklist

Successful fuel injector replacement relies on meticulous preparation, precise torque application, and strict adherence to safety protocols when dealing with pressurized flammable liquids. Before unboxing your new hardware, gather a comprehensive set of hand tools, personal protective equipment, and shop supplies to ensure a seamless workflow without unexpected interruptions.



  • Essential Gear, Tools, and Materials: Metric socket set, ratchet extensions, torque wrench calibrated in inch-pounds, flathead screwdrivers, pick set, clean lint-free shop rags, safety glasses, nitrile gloves, class B fire extinguisher, replacement fuel injectors, and a complete set of upper and lower intake manifold gaskets if plenum removal is necessary.
  • Mandatory Prerequisite Knowledge and Standards: Working knowledge of internal combustion fuel systems, proper battery disconnection procedures, pressure relief valves, and torque sequence specifications for the specific intake manifold or fuel rail being serviced.
  • Budget and Duration Benchmarks: Estimated financial investment ranges from fifty to three hundred dollars for replacement injectors and gaskets, while completion time typically spans between one and four hours depending on whether the injectors are top-fed under an easily accessible fuel rail or buried beneath a complex intake manifold plenum.

Executing the Fuel Injector Replacement Procedure



Step 1: Relieve Fuel System Pressure and Disconnect Power

Begin by locating the fuel pump fuse or relay inside the engine bay or cabin fuse box, pulling it while the engine is running, and allowing the car to stall out to burn off remaining rail pressure. Once the engine dies, crank the starter for an additional three seconds to eliminate any residual line pressure, turn off the ignition, and disconnect the negative battery terminal using a wrench to prevent accidental electrical sparks.

Warning: Never skip the fuel pressure relief step. Opening a pressurized fuel rail will instantly spray atomized gasoline across the engine bay, creating an extreme fire hazard and potential personal injury risk.



Step 2: Remove Obstructions and Access the Fuel Rail

Unclip or unbolt any engine covers, wiring harnesses, vacuum lines, and air intake ducting blocking direct access to the fuel rail or intake manifold. If your vehicle features a transverse-mounted engine with the intake plenum covering the injectors, systematically unbolt the throttle body, disconnect its electronic connector, and remove the upper intake plenum bolts in a crisscross pattern from the outside in to prevent warping the metal mating surfaces.



Step 3: Detach Electrical Connectors and Fuel Feed Lines

Push down on the wire spring clip of each individual fuel injector connector while gently pulling straight back to release the wiring harness plugs from the injector solenoids. Wrap a shop towel around the main fuel supply line inlet fitting where it attaches to the fuel rail to catch trapped droplets, then use backup wrenches to carefully disconnect the quick-connect fitting or threaded hard line without twisting the delicate metal fuel rail.



Step 4: Extract the Fuel Rail and Old Injectors

Remove the mounting bolts securing the fuel rail to the cylinder head or intake manifold. Pull straight up with firm, even pressure on both ends of the fuel rail to unseat all injectors simultaneously from their intake ports or manifold cups, ensuring you do not drop any old o-rings or plastic pintle caps down into the open engine cylinders.



Step 5: Service the Rail and Install New Injectors

Pop the metal retaining clips off the old injectors and pull the injectors out of the fuel rail. Discard all old rubber o-rings, coat the new o-rings supplied with your fresh injectors using a small amount of clean engine oil or petroleum jelly to prevent tearing during insertion, and press the new injectors firmly into the fuel rail until you hear or feel them lock into position with their retaining clips.



Step 6: Reinstall Rail Assembly and Torque to Spec

Carefully guide the injector nozzles straight down into their corresponding ports in the cylinder head or intake manifold, ensuring the o-rings seat smoothly without binding. Hand-thread the fuel rail mounting bolts, then use a torque wrench to tighten them to the manufacturer's precise inch-pound specification, working evenly across the rail fasteners to guarantee an airtight and leak-free seal.

Fuel Delivery Component Comparison Matrix



Injector Type Typical Application Operating Pressure Range Common Failure Mode Replacement Complexity
Port Fuel Injection (PFI) Older or naturally aspirated multi-port engines 35 to 60 PSI Clogged pintle, electrical coil open circuit Low to Moderate
Gasoline Direct Injection (GDI) Modern turbocharged and high-efficiency engines 500 to 3,000+ PSI Carbon tip fouling, internal seat leakage High (Requires special high-pressure tools)
Throttle Body Injection (TBI) Vintage legacy fuel-injected vehicles 9 to 15 PSI Dripping injector pattern, worn nozzle seal Very Low

Troubleshooting Common Installation Complications



  • Persistent Fuel Leak at Rail or Port:

    • Root Cause: A pinched, twisted, or dry-rotted o-ring was forced into position without lubrication, or the mounting bolt was unevenly torqued.
    • Actionable Fix: Depressurize the system, pull the injector, inspect the o-ring for cuts, apply fresh clean engine oil, and reinstall squarely.
  • Engine Cranks But Fails to Start After Assembly:

    • Root Cause: The fuel pump fuse was not reinstalled, or an electrical connector on the injector harness was left unplugged.
    • Actionable Fix: Verify that all injector electrical clips are fully snapped into place and check that the main fuel pump fuse and relay are securely seated.
  • Rough Idle and Misfire Code on Specific Cylinder:

    • Root Cause: An electrical terminal is corroded, or the injector electrical plug is swapped with an adjacent cylinder.
    • Actionable Fix: Perform a noid light test to confirm electrical signal delivery and double-check injector wiring harness routing diagrams.

Frequently Asked Questions



Do I need to replace all fuel injectors at the same time?

Replacing a single faulty injector is acceptable if the failure is mechanical or electrical isolation proves only one unit is defective. However, if vehicle mileage is high, replacing the complete set ensures balanced fuel delivery and prevents the remaining aged units from failing shortly thereafter.



Can I reuse old fuel injector o-rings during installation?

You should never reuse old fuel injector o-rings. Rubber seals flatten, harden, and lose their elasticity over time under extreme engine heat cycles, making new o-rings mandatory to prevent dangerous high-pressure fuel leaks.



How do I know if my fuel injectors need replacement?

Common symptoms of failing fuel injectors include engine misfires, rough idle, engine hesitation during acceleration, a drop in fuel economy, black smoke from the exhaust, or a persistent fuel smell under the hood. Diagnostic trouble codes such as P0300 through P0308 often point directly to injector performance issues.



Should I clean my intake ports while the fuel injectors are removed?

Yes, having the fuel injectors and fuel rail removed provides ideal direct access to inspect and clean carbon buildup on the intake valves and manifold runner ports using specialized intake cleaner and soft brushes.



Is tuning required after installing new fuel injectors?

If you are installing stock-flow replacement fuel injectors, no ECU tuning or recalibration is necessary. Upgrading to larger, high-flow aftermarket performance injectors does require custom engine tuning to adjust injector scaling and pulse-width parameters.
